Safari style living rooms offer an exciting blend of natural elements, earthy tones, and exotic patterns that bring the wild indoors. This design theme is perfect for those who love nature, travel, and unique aesthetics. By incorporating various textures and colors, you can create a warm and inviting space that resonates with the beauty of the African savanna. Let's explore some inspiring ideas to transform your living room into a safari sanctuary.1. Embrace Earthy ColorsStart with a neutral palette inspired by the landscape of Africa. Think sandy beiges, warm browns, and soft greens. These colors can be included in your walls, furniture, and decor. A soft, neutral palette can make your room feel airy and calm, allowing your safari themed accessories to stand out.2. Incorporate Natural MaterialsTo achieve an authentic safari vibe, focus on using natural materials. Incorporate furniture made from reclaimed wood, rattan, or bamboo. Adding textures like animal hides or jute rugs can enhance the wilderness feel. Consider a stunning coffee table crafted from a tree stump for an eye-catching centerpiece.3. Add Exotic Prints and PatternsDon't shy away from bold prints! Use cushions, curtains, or throws adorned with animal prints like zebra or leopard. These patterns can add a playful yet sophisticated touch to your living room. Mix and match different patterns to create a dynamic and lively atmosphere.4. Incorporate Plants and GreeneryBring the outdoors in by adding a variety of indoor plants. Choose tropical plants like palms or ferns that thrive in warm conditions, enhancing the safari ambiance. A large potted plant in the corner can act as a statement piece while improving air quality and adding freshness to the space.5. Create a Focal Point with ArtworkArt plays a crucial role in safari style design. Look for artwork depicting wildlife or landscapes of Africa. A large canvas or a series of smaller pieces can create a stunning focal point on your wall. You could even consider incorporating a gallery wall with framed photos from your travels.6. Lighting that Sets the MoodLighting is key in creating a cozy atmosphere. Use warm-toned light fixtures, such as woven pendant lights or lantern-style lamps, to mimic the soft glow of a campfire.
